    Understanding Appliance Failures – Key Causes and Impacts

    Appliance failures generally stem from a combination of mechanical wear, improper use, lack of maintenance, or manufacturing defects. Each factor contributes differently depending on the appliance type and usage conditions.

    Mechanical Wear and Tear

    Mechanical components like bearings—which are precision parts enabling smooth rotation of drums or fans—and motors inevitably degrade over time. For instance, in washing machines, worn bearings cause a rumbling noise during spins, eventually leading to failure if unaddressed. Similarly, the compressor in refrigerators—a motorized pump that circulates refrigerant to cool the interior—can weaken with age, reducing efficiency or causing breakdowns.

    Improper Use

    Using appliances outside recommended guidelines accelerates wear. Overloading washing machines or dishwashers’ stresses motors and pumps, while frequent use of high-temperature cycles can damage heating elements prematurely. Ignoring manufacturer instructions on detergents or maintenance cycles can cause residue buildup and clogs.

    Inadequate Maintenance

    Neglecting routine cleaning and inspections causes dirt, dust, and debris accumulation. For example, dust on a refrigerator’s condenser coils—metal fins responsible for heat dissipation—forces compressors to work harder, increasing energy consumption and wear. Clogged dryer vents lead to overheating, reducing lifespan and posing fire hazards.

    Manufacturing Defects

    Though less common, some failures arise from design flaws or substandard parts. These usually manifest early in an appliance’s life and may require warranty service or professional repair.

    Impacts

    Failures not only inconvenience but can cause food spoilage, water damage, or even safety risks like electrical fires. Unplanned repairs and premature replacements affect household budgets and increase waste.

    Common Refrigerator Failures and Prevention Tips

    The refrigerator’s compressor compresses refrigerant gas, enabling heat exchange and cooling. When the compressor fails, cooling efficiency drops or ceases. Refrigerant leaks decrease system pressure, leading to poor cooling and possible damage to compressor components.

    Fans inside (evaporator) and outside (condenser) circulate air. Dust accumulation or worn fan bearings cause noise and reduced airflow.

    Door seals (gaskets) maintain cold air inside. Damaged seals cause warm air ingress, making compressors overwork.

    Prevention Tips:

    • Clean condenser coils every 6 months to maintain heat dissipation.
    • Inspect and replace door seals if cracked or loose.
    • Avoid overcrowding to ensure proper airflow inside.
    • Schedule professional checkups to detect leaks early.

    Frequent Washing Machine Failures and How to Avoid Them

    Bearings support the rotating drum. Over time, they wear out, leading to noisy operation and potential failure.

    Pumps expel water; debris such as lint or coins can clog them, causing drainage issues.

    Electronic control boards manage cycles and may malfunction due to moisture or power surges.

    Prevention Recommendations:

    • Use recommended detergent amounts to prevent residue.
    • Balance loads evenly to avoid excessive drum movement.
    • Clean lint filters and pump access points regularly.
    • Use surge protectors to safeguard electronics.

    Dishwasher Failures: What Happens Most and Prevention Strategies

    Dishwasher pumps and motors fail mainly from debris buildup or mineral deposits from hard water.

    Spray arms clog or break, reducing washing efficiency.

    Leaks often result from worn door seals or malfunctioning water valves.

    Prevention:

    • Rinse dishes before loading.
    • Run monthly cleaning cycles with dishwasher cleaner.
    • Inspect and replace seals as needed.
    • Consider water softening systems if water hardness is high.

    Oven and Stove Common Failures and Maintenance Advice

    Heating elements burn out or short circuit after prolonged use.

    Igniters on gas stoves may fail, causing ignition problems.

    Cooling fans in convection ovens develop bearing wear, producing noise or stopping.

    Maintenance Tips:

    • Avoid metal utensils that damage coils.
    • Clean burners and igniters regularly.
    • Inspect and clean oven fans.
    • Follow safety instructions diligently.

    Dryer Failures and How to Prevent Them

    Drum bearings wear, causing squeaks.

    Lint buildup in vents causes overheating and fire risk.

    Belts break under stress from overloading or wear.

    Prevention:

    • Clean lint traps after every use.
    • Schedule professional vent cleaning yearly.
    • Check belts and rollers regularly.
    • Avoid overloading dryers.

    Signs That Your Appliance Needs Immediate Repair

    Be alert to:

    • Strange noises (grinding, banging, buzzing)
    • Water leaks or pooling
    • Error codes or flashing indicators
    • Failure to start or inconsistent operation
    • Burning smells or smoke

    If detected, stop usage and consult professionals.
